Case Summary: Sudesh Kumar v. State of J&K Outcome: The Supreme Court dismissed Sudesh Kumar's Special Leave Petition (SLP) challenging a High Court of J&K order dated March 2, 2000. The Court condoned the delay in filing the petition before dismissing it on January 8, 2001. This case analysis is maintained by casestatus.in based on publicly available court records.
